Gregory Stock, a biophysicist and philosopher, in his forthcoming book “Generation AI and the Transformation of Human Being,” offers a provocative re-evaluation of the human-AI relationship.
Moving beyond the typical doomsday scenarios of war and enslavement, Stock suggests that a future artificial superintelligence (ASI)—an entity capable of reasoning and learning far beyond human capacity—would have little need to conquer us violently.
Why bother, he asks, when humanity is already, quite willingly, doing precisely what an ASI might desire?
Consider the modern human enterprise: a relentless, global drive to build out the very infrastructure that empowers AI.
Nations pour trillions into developing chip-making capacity, constructing vast server farms that hum with the processing power of untold data, and innovating ever more efficient energy sources to feed these digital behemoths.
The brightest human minds, often sacrificing personal lives, work late into the night, driven by a fervent, almost religious, devotion to technological advancement.
They are, in essence, the eager architects and diligent laborers for a burgeoning non-biological intelligence.
We mine rare earth minerals, a messy, labor-intensive process, which Stock dryly notes is “too messy for robots.”
We integrate AI into every facet of our lives, from communication to commerce, from surveillance systems to weapon platforms.
Our smartphones track our movements and conversations, our smart homes learn our habits, and increasingly, AI assumes control over critical defence systems.
This isn’t forced servitude; it is enthusiastic collaboration.
We aren’t being manipulated by some shadowy AI overlord; we are, as Stock argues, convincing ourselves that we are serving our own best interests, pursuing a “golden age” of convenience and abundance.
The very measures proposed by leading AI researchers and public figures, such as Elon Musk and Stuart Russell—calls for pauses, air gaps, prohibitions on AI coding or control of external devices—are, as Stock points out, fundamentally out of step with the commercial and scientific realities.
Billions are funding a race where speed is paramount, and core AI applications inherently involve understanding human behavior (marketing), self-modification (coding), and widespread integration (APIs, device control).
But what if, despite our devoted service, an ASI eventually decided humanity was more trouble than it was worth?
This hypothetical scenario, while explored by Stock, is presented not as a likely outcome but as a stark illustration of our rapidly developing vulnerabilities.
The traditional conflict narrative—humans versus machines—is flawed, Stock suggests, because our realms are fundamentally different.
Humans need a thin, wet film on Earth’s surface; AI thrives in the cold vacuum of space, which offers boundless resources and conditions inimical to biological life.
There is no inherent territorial dispute.
If an ASI were to conclude, with cold, clinical logic, that humanity should be expunged, it wouldn’t need a war.
The methodology would be horrifyingly simple.
The ASI would merely allow humanity to continue its enthusiastic service, pushing us further into a state of absolute, pervasive technological dependency.
Imagine a world where every vehicle is autonomous and centrally controlled, where all commerce is digital, where intelligent robots handle every conceivable task from manufacturing to household chores, where smart homes provide seamless living, and global communication networks offer instant connection and translation.
Imagine AI as our teachers, companions, protectors, even lovers, creating a world of unprecedented safety and abundance, eliminating poverty and need.
Humanity would embrace this golden age, celebrating the technology that has elevated its existence, making AI as powerful and integrated as possible.
Then, one day, without warning, the ASI would simply turn itself off.
The world would plunge into instantaneous darkness.
No communication, no transportation, no power, no heat, no cooling, no light, no water.
Total, absolute silence.
Shock, disbelief, then sheer terror would ripple across the globe.
Within months, an estimated 95% of the global population would perish, victims of starvation, exposure, and a complete inability to cope with a world devoid of the technology it had come to depend on for every basic function.
Humanity would have forgotten how to live without its digital infrastructure—no seeds, no agricultural knowledge, no primitive tools, no access to its vast digitized stores of knowledge.
The few scattered survivors, perhaps in remote rural areas, would find themselves quickly outmatched by a rewilded planet.
After a few years, when humanity’s last vestiges had faded, the ASI could simply reboot.
Everything would turn back on, the technology intact, the planet now cleansed of its biological inhabitants.
No epic battles, no nuclear firestorms, just a quiet, calculated withdrawal of support from a species that had rendered itself obsolete by its own relentless pursuit of efficiency and convenience.
This thought experiment serves as a chilling reminder not of AI’s inherent malice, but of the profound implications of our unchecked pursuit of integration and dependency.
We are, through our own ambition and innovation, creating the very conditions that could facilitate our silent obsolescence.
